All, Slavek,
With only slight changes to the build scripts for Arch, I was able to perform
a fairly successful automated end-to-end build of 3.5.13-sru using the same
build system I use for R14. tdebase required adjusting the config location name
from tdm to kdm and tdebase/kioslave/media/mediamanager/CMakeLists.txt was
patched to include the 'include directories' ${DBUS_TQT_INCLUDE_DIRS}. (there is
already a commit for this that can be cherry-picked to sru. The list of what
build on the 'first-run' is provided below along with the list of what failed.
I'll tweak the failures and provide needed changes, as time permits, under
(enhancement) Bug 1130 - Branch v3.5.13-sru -- Additional commits/fixes.
The packages that built (on the Arch build system with gcc 4.7.1, glibc 2.16,
ffmpeg 0.11-1, libpng 1.5) from the GIT tree with all modules available switched
to v3.5.13-sru were:
tde-arts
tde-basket
tde-dbus-1-tqt
tde-dbus-tqt
tde-digikam
tde-dolphin
tde-filelight
tde-gtk-qt-engine
tde-gwenview
tde-k3b
tde-kaffeine
tde-katapult
tde-kdiff3
tde-kima
tde-kio-locate
tde-kipi-plugins
tde-kmplayer
tde-knemo
tde-knutclient
tde-koffice
tde-konversation
tde-kpowersave
tde-krusader
tde-libart-lgpl
tde-libcaldav
tde-libcarddav
tde-libkdcraw
tde-libkexiv2
tde-libkipi
tde-libksquirrel
tde-mlt++
tde-mlt
tde-qca-tls
tde-qt3-3.8.8.d
tde-sip
tde-sip4-tqt
tde-tde-style-qtcurve
tde-tdeaccessibility
tde-tdeaddons
tde-tdeadmin
tde-tdeartwork
tde-tdebase
tde-tdeedu
tde-tdegames
tde-tdegraphics
tde-tdelibs
tde-tdenetwork
tde-tdepim
tde-tdetoys
tde-tdeutils
tde-tqtinterface
tde-twin-style-crystal
tde-wlassistant
The packages that failed and will need to be checked were:
tdebindings v3.5.13-sru
tdemultimedia v3.5.13-sru
tdevelop v3.5.13-sru
tdewebdev v3.5.13-sru
abakus
amarok v3.5.13-sru
kgtk-qt3
rosegarden v3.5.13-sru
tdesvn v3.5.13-sru
yakuake
soundkonverter
ksplash-engine-moodin
krename
k9copy v3.5.13-sru
kchmviewer v3.5.13-sru
kdirstat
tdmtheme
kbarcode
kbfx v3.5.13-sru (failure expected)
kbookreader
knetstats
knetload
kstreamripper
tdesdk v3.5.13-sru
I'll look through the logs, to find out what went wrong with the v3.5.13-sru
packages. It is likely a build script tweak or quick CMakeList patch is all that
will be required. (those packages with no branch listed above were attempted
from 'master')
--
David C. Rankin, J.D.,P.E.